Overview
Reporting to the Chief Marketing Officer, the Global Marketing Director will lead the development and implementation of the global communication strategy for all brand initiatives, ensuring that each market has the necessary tools to create compelling communication programs and materials to support brand initiatives and launches. The role oversees all marketing areas, including Brand Marketing, Digital Marketing (Social and CRM), Wholesale and Retail, and Media. The ideal candidate will have a deep understanding of Stella McCartney’s brand and customer mindset, and be a creative, innovative marketer capable of executing across various channels while driving long-term strategies and building brand equity.
Your Mission:
- Oversee Global Marketing strategy to increase brand exposure.
- Develop and execute annual, seasonal, and monthly marketing strategies aligned with the brand’s mission, including concepts, goals, creative briefs, timelines, budgets, and execution.
- Establish and grow brand strategy, partnerships, and a community of social content worldwide.
- Coordinate initiatives that connect in-store and digital experiences to enhance the omni-channel experience, creating a cohesive Stella McCartney brand story.
- Collaborate with Events and Global PR teams to ensure global synergy and enhance brand image.
- Drive performance in Wholesale and Retail Marketing, Media, Digital, and Brand Marketing, fostering employee growth and retention.
- Utilize data and analytics to track and optimize campaigns continuously.
- Manage the global social content calendar in collaboration with all markets.
- Work with global and local teams to localize campaigns and messages effectively.
- Oversee and support CRM strategies and systems.
- Partner with the Chief Marketing Officer to ensure marketing activities deliver ROI.
- Leverage internal knowledge and data for engaging, creative outputs.
- Set benchmarks and KPIs, produce regular reports, and suggest optimizations.
- Manage the marketing team, focusing on succession planning and collaboration across departments.
- Ensure campaigns are accurately forecasted and delivered within budget.
Your Talent:
- Experience in creating and implementing global marketing strategies at a senior management level.
- Strong negotiation and influencing skills.
- Analytical mindset with a focus on KPIs and ROI.
- Creative storytelling ability and message shaping skills.
- Proven success leading large marketing and communication teams.
- Track record of delivering results in a commercial environment.
- Deep understanding of social media and online marketing.
- Excellent verbal and written communication skills.
- Ability to manage, develop, and inspire teams.
- Strong interpersonal skills, proactive approach, and gravitas for relationship management.
- Extensive knowledge of the luxury fashion industry and retail business.
